Output efec132ac44cb73651337836652f53829a0b755f87a86bf0228b1940606e6a5b:1

value
31933112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e90d71dd1c5b94ba6f765cfc4a75496c2d01f9d5 OP_EQUALVERIFY OP_CHECKSIG
address
1NFGYrfDcb9j2gXF1pwZQrj7acqnDSqeMZ
transaction
efec132ac44cb73651337836652f53829a0b755f87a86bf0228b1940606e6a5b
spent
true